friends_router.dart 1009 B

1234567891011121314151617181920212223242526
  1. import 'package:fluro/fluro.dart';
  2. import 'package:liftmanager/internal/friends/page/friends_list.dart';
  3. import 'package:liftmanager/internal/friends/page/near_list.dart';
  4. import 'package:liftmanager/internal/friends/page/near_detail.dart';
  5. import 'package:liftmanager/routers/router_init.dart';
  6. class FriendsRouter implements IRouterProvider{
  7. static String friendsList = "/friends/friendsList";
  8. static String nearList = "/friends/nearList";
  9. static String nearDetail = "/friends/nearDetail";
  10. @override
  11. void initRouter(Router router) {
  12. // router.define(brandPage, handler: Handler(handlerFunc: (_, params){
  13. // String index = params["index"].first;
  14. // return BrandPage(index);
  15. // }));
  16. router.define(friendsList, handler: Handler(handlerFunc: (_, params) => FriendsList()));
  17. router.define(nearList, handler: Handler(handlerFunc: (_, params) => NearList()));
  18. router.define(nearDetail, handler: Handler(handlerFunc: (_, params) => NearDetail()));
  19. }
  20. }